Introduction
The growing emphasis on cognitive health, personalized learning, and workforce productivity is accelerating demand for advanced Cognitive Assessment Training Market solutions worldwide. Cognitive assessment and training technologies help evaluate abilities such as memory, attention, reasoning, processing speed, and problem-solving while supporting targeted programs designed to strengthen specific cognitive skills. According to Market Research Future, the global industry was valued at USD 4.67 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 47.07 billion by 2035, expanding at a CAGR of 23.37% from 2025 to 2035. Technological integration, increasing awareness of mental well-being, and greater adoption across educational and corporate environments are contributing to this expansion. Artificial intelligence and machine learning are also enabling adaptive platforms that can personalize exercises according to individual performance. As digital learning becomes more accessible, cognitive assessment and training solutions are increasingly positioned as valuable tools for measurable development and continuous skill improvement.

Regional Expansion Strengthens Global Growth Prospects
Regional adoption patterns demonstrate the broadening importance of cognitive assessment and training technologies. North America currently represents a leading regional contributor, supported by technological capabilities, established educational infrastructure, corporate training investments, and awareness of cognitive health. Europe also maintains an important position, with demand supported by interest in workforce productivity, educational innovation, and mental well-being. Asia-Pacific is emerging as a particularly promising growth region as digital education expands, technology adoption increases, and awareness of cognitive development grows across developing economies. South America and the Middle East and Africa are also expected to create opportunities as educational and healthcare infrastructure develops. Market Research Future estimates that North America was valued at USD 0.826 billion in 2024 and could reach USD 2.086 billion by 2035, while Asia-Pacific was valued at USD 0.538 billion and is projected to reach USD 1.445 billion during the same period. These regional developments demonstrate increasing global interest in technology-enabled cognitive solutions.
Competitive Landscape and Future Outlook
The competitive environment is evolving as established technology, education, assessment, and cognitive training providers introduce increasingly sophisticated solutions. Key companies identified by Market Research Future include Pearson, Cambridge Cognition, MHS, Psychological Assessment Resources, Cognifit, Lumosity, BrainWare, NeuroNation, and Mindset. Competition is increasingly influenced by technological capabilities, personalization, accessibility, user engagement, and the ability to provide meaningful performance insights. Artificial intelligence is expected to remain a particularly important area of innovation because adaptive algorithms can support individualized training pathways and dynamic content recommendations. Future opportunities may also emerge through partnerships between technology providers, educational institutions, healthcare organizations, and corporate learning teams. Market Research Future projects that the industry will expand from USD 5.76 billion in 2025 to USD 47.07 billion by 2035, representing a 23.37% CAGR. This outlook reflects strong potential for continued innovation as organizations and individuals increasingly prioritize cognitive development, personalized learning, mental well-being, and measurable performance improvement.
